$COP $APC $RRMS $SEMG $BBG $NBL U.S. shale producers ConocoPhillips (NYSE:COP), Anadarko Petroleum (NYSE:APC) unit Kerr McGee Oil & Gas Onshore, Noble Energy (NYSE:NBL) and Bill Barrett (NYSE:BBG) ask U.S. regulators to reject White Cliffs pipeline’s application to charge market-based rates for shipments from Platteville, Colo., to the storage hub at Cushing, Okla.

The companies say White Cliffs’ application to the FERC is based on an “overly broad” classification of the market and that if allowed to charge market-based rates, it would leaved shippers “basically powerless to resist.”

Kerr McGee and NBL are shippers of crude oil on the White Cliffs system, BBG supplies crude oil produced in the DJ Basin to shippers on the White Cliffs system and is a potential shipper, and COP is a DJ producer and positioned to use the White Cliffs system either as a shipper or a supplier to shippers.

White Cliffs is a joint venture that is majority-owned and operated by Rose Rock Midstream (NYSE:RRMS), a unit of SemGroup (NYSE:SEMG); the system is undergoing an expansion that will increase the capacity from 185K bbl/day to 215K bbl/day by mid-2018.
